Finance Minister: Supporting the Industrial Sector, Developing its Capabilities

 DAMASCUS, (ST) – Members of the General Authority of the Damascus Chamber of Industry discussed on Saturday at the Sheraton Hotel in Damascus a number of issues related to the protection of national industry, solving the problem of non-performing loans and ways of providing facilities and support to existing industrial establishments and rehabilitation of affected establishments.

  The Minister of Finance, Dr. Mamoun Hamdan, affirmed the government’s readiness to provide support and assistance to the industrial sector in order to develop its capabilities in view of its economic role in achieving the highest possible percentage of added values on primary products, labor force and ensuring the needs of the local market. The Minister highlighted the capabilities of industrialists and their steadfastness despite all the difficulties facing them.

 Mr. Hamdan called on industrialists to contribute to promote the spreading of tax culture in parallel with the Ministry’s efforts to develop the tax administration and submit their correct financial statements and real profits to reduce tax rates. He stressed that the government is working hard to combat smuggling, which requires industrialists to cooperate with the government in this field.

 The Minister said that the Damascus International Fair, which will be held next August, is an opportunity for industrialists to prove their capabilities and market their products and promote them through the exhibition.

 The Minister of Finance revealed the existence of an item on the agenda of the government at its next meeting concerning the provision of operating loans to the affected enterprises for re-operation, calling on industrialists and businessmen to assist the government in finding channels of financing for industrial enterprises and the formation of investment companies .

 For his part, the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Industry Chamber, Samer Aldebs, stressed the keenness of the Board of Directors to overcome the obstacles encountered by the industrialists through their continued cooperation with the relevant authorities and the government, which led to the issuance of several laws and important decisions in order to deal with the consequences of the crisis experienced by the country and the accompanying foreign economic sanctions which badly affected the national economy, particularly the industrial sector.

 He also reviewed the laws and government decisions that were issued to assist industrialists in terms of exemptions from social insurance fees, facilitating the import of raw materials, granting import licenses, canceling the import duty, extending the validity of importation of human medicines, exempting imported production lines for industrial establishments from imported customs duties to help industrialists for the continuation of industrial production.

 Mr. Aldebs pointed to the work of the chamber to market and discharge industrial products inside and outside Syria, including organizing monthly marketing festivals in Syria, preparing for active participation in the next session of Damascus International Fair and supporting the participation of industrialists in many exhibitions held inside and outside the country and promoting economic cooperation.
